We’ve been told to chase success our whole lives—career, money, status—but why is it that so many ‘successful’ people are miserable?

Maybe we’ve confused happiness with success, thinking one automatically leads to the other. What if the key to happiness has nothing to do with money or status at all?

How would your life change if you stopped chasing society’s definition of success?

I constantly took jobs (in advertising) that I thought would bring prestige and attention to my career, but it mostly just brought an insane amount of stress, less time at home with my family, and insecurities. I finally moved on from what I thought was ‘cool’ or ‘popular’ and found a job with nice people that understand work/life balance. It’s helped a lot. I’m not winning any awards but who really cares? My husband likes me a lot more and I get to have hobbies. That feels like success to me!

This! I worked at two renowned sweat shops and I looked around at leadership. People without families or close friends. People with families missing the important stuff. People cheating on their significant others. People desperately trying to look cool and young when they were neither. I hope somewhere this is not the case but it scared me enough to change my thinking.
